I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

AWT/Swing Java Discussion :

dessin polygone java


Sujet :

AWT/Swing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re à l'essai
    Inscrit en
    Mars 2004
    Messages
    4
    Détails du profil
    Informations forums :
    Inscription : Mars 2004
    Messages : 4
    Par défaut dessin polygone java
    Bonjour,

    j'aimerais faire une applet qui me permette de dessiner des polygones. En fait, ce que je veux c'est que l'utilisateur puisse dessinner le polygone qu'il veut,un peu comme avec paint. J'arrive à placer des points et à tracer des lignes mais pour le polygone,je n'y arrive pas.
    Est ce que quelqu'un pourrait me donner quelques idées?

    Merci d'avance

  2. #2
    Membre du Club
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    10
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Avril 2007
    Messages : 10
    Par défaut
    Salut,

    faudrait utiliser un thread je pense et une gestion d'évènements.
    Puis t'as qu'à dire " tant que t'as pas cliqué avec le click droit de la souris, chaque fois que tu cliques avec le gauche, ça te crée une ligne de ton point précédent à ta position souris courante.

    Voila, bonne recherche

  3. #3
    Membre éclairé
    Avatar de JMLLB
    Inscrit en
    Septembre 2006
    Messages
    285
    Détails du profil
    Informations forums :
    Inscription : Septembre 2006
    Messages : 285
    Par défaut
    Utilise la classe GeneralPath pour tes polygones à partir de segments lineTo
    http://javasearch.developpez.com/j2s...loat,%20float)

  4. #4
    Membre à l'essai
    Profil pro
    Inscrit en
    Mai 2007
    Messages
    6
    Détails du profil
    Informations personnelles :
    Âge : 40
    Localisation : France, Vosges (Lorraine)

    Informations forums :
    Inscription : Mai 2007
    Messages : 6
    Par défaut
    Ou sinon ce que tu peux faire c'est faire en sorte de faire choisir a l'utilisateur combien de sommets il desire pour son polygone, puis, une fois selectionné, il va simplement cliqué a différents endroits du JPanel ce qui materialisera les sommets.. Tu utilise un MouseListener pour sauvegarder les coordonnées des points et une fois que le nombre de points est atteint, ca dessine tout seul le polygone... Apres tu peux ajouter differentes options comme la couleur, ou s'il s'agit d'un polygone plein ou non (draw ou fill)..

    A noter aussi que pour dessiner un rectangle, il n'y a besoin que de deux points, de meme pour un carre...

    Je te dis ca car j'ai du realisé une application de ce type pour un projet en fin de premiere année de DUT info...

    Cordialement,

    Romain

Discussions similaires

  1. dessin réalisable? Java 2D ou autre
    Par TabrisLeFol dans le forum Graphisme
    Réponses: 19
    Dernier message: 19/04/2007, 12h00
  2. Dessiner en java avec plusieurs classes
    Par keub51 dans le forum 2D
    Réponses: 12
    Dernier message: 04/03/2007, 21h46
  3. dessiner en java
    Par ivanoe25 dans le forum Graphisme
    Réponses: 7
    Dernier message: 17/08/2006, 18h06
  4. dessin en java
    Par menuge dans le forum Graphisme
    Réponses: 4
    Dernier message: 01/06/2006, 18h36
  5. Dessiner en Java
    Par ankou82 dans le forum 2D
    Réponses: 15
    Dernier message: 07/04/2006, 10h28

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o